Why is Filtration Critical for Bagged Canister Vacuum Cleaners?
Filtration is critical for bagged canister vacuum cleaners because it ensures that fine dust, allergens, and other particles are effectively removed from the air, improving indoor air quality and providing a healthier living environment.
According to the American Lung Association, effective filtration systems in vacuum cleaners can significantly reduce airborne allergens, which is especially important for individuals with asthma or allergies. The best bagged canister vacuum cleaners often feature HEPA (High-Efficiency Particulate Air) filters, which can capture up to 99.97% of particles as small as 0.3 microns, including pollen, pet dander, and dust mites.
The underlying mechanism of filtration in these vacuums involves the interaction between the airflow and the filter material. As air is drawn into the vacuum cleaner, it passes through the bag and filter, where larger debris is trapped in the bag and smaller particles are captured by the filter media. This dual-layer system not only maximizes dirt retention but also minimizes the risk of particles escaping back into the air, ensuring a thorough cleaning process. Furthermore, the vacuum’s design often promotes better airflow dynamics, enhancing suction power and efficiency, which is crucial for maintaining effective filtration over time.
How Important is Maneuverability in Choosing the Best Bagged Canister Vacuum Cleaner?
Maneuverability is a critical consideration when selecting the best bagged canister vacuum cleaner as it affects ease of use and cleaning efficiency.
- Weight: The weight of the vacuum cleaner impacts how easily it can be moved around the home. A lighter model allows for easier transport between rooms and up and down stairs, making cleaning less of a chore.
- Swivel Caster Wheels: Vacuum cleaners equipped with swivel caster wheels can turn and navigate around furniture more effortlessly. This feature enhances maneuverability, allowing users to clean tight spaces without having to lift or reposition the entire unit.
- Hose Length: The length of the hose plays a significant role in how easily a vacuum can reach various areas, including high or low spaces. A longer hose provides greater flexibility and reach, minimizing the need to move the canister itself while cleaning.
- Tool Attachments: The variety and design of tool attachments can enhance a vacuum’s maneuverability. Tools designed for specific tasks, like crevice tools or upholstery brushes, can make it easier to clean different surfaces without having to switch vacuums.
- Design and Shape: The overall design and shape of the vacuum cleaner can affect how easily it can be maneuvered. A compact and streamlined design allows for better access to corners and under furniture, improving cleaning efficiency in hard-to-reach areas.

What Drawbacks Should You Consider When Choosing a Bagged Canister Vacuum Cleaner?
When selecting the best bagged canister vacuum cleaner, it’s important to consider the following drawbacks:
- Higher Maintenance Costs: Bagged canister vacuums require regular replacement of bags, which can become an ongoing expense over time. Depending on the frequency of use, these costs can add up, making bagless options more economical in the long run.
- Limited Availability of Bags: Not all bagged models are widely available, especially when it comes to purchasing replacement bags. This can lead to inconvenience if you need to order them online or travel to find the specific bags that fit your vacuum model.
- Potential Loss of Suction: As the bag fills up, suction power can diminish, which may result in less effective cleaning. Users need to be vigilant about replacing the bag regularly to maintain optimal performance.
- Weight and Portability: Bagged canister vacuums can be bulkier and heavier compared to their bagless counterparts. This may pose a challenge for users who need to carry the vacuum up and down stairs or maneuver it in tight spaces.
- Environmental Concerns: The disposal of vacuum bags can raise environmental issues, especially if they are not made from biodegradable materials. For eco-conscious consumers, this may be a significant drawback compared to bagless models that reduce waste.
